But, some times, Sarah is the one who is taught Recently, Sarah toured Longcnecker’s Hatchery. John Martin, president of the hatchery, explained the history of the hatchery. Before she entered the hatchery, Sarah pulled on protective boots and a lab coat to prevent the spread of disease. She saw white plastic bins where the chicks ate held until, they arc ready for delivery. Sarah watched a machine separate the shell from the chicks. Later she saw the area where the chicks arc debeaked and vaccinated. The eggs are kept in rooms filled with incubators that turn every few hours to keep the yolks from stick ing to the shell. She also saw how the eggs arc kept in bins until they are ready to hatch. In all these units, temperature and humidity are carefully monitored in order to prevent disease and other prob lems.
